The Fosi Audio TP-02 Subwoofer Amplifier is a high-performance mini bass amp designed for audiophiles, gamers, and movie enthusiasts. With a powerful 220W output, adjustable low-pass filter, and a frequency response range of 20 Hz to 250 kHz, it delivers rich, immersive sound. Featuring the advanced TDA7498E chip, this amplifier ensures minimal distortion and maximum audio clarity, making it an essential addition to any home audio system.

Excellent amplifier for subwoofer DIY or repair
I am impressed. I just build a DIY subwoofer for my home theater. Had to build a specialty box because it had to fit between the back of my couch and the wall. Only had about 5-6" to work with. So, I had to build my own. Obviously I couldn't install an amplifier in such a shallow box, so I bought this thinking it was worth the try. I AM IMPRESSED. I did a great job on the subwoofer. While not very deep, it is large in length and height. I connected this amplifier externally, and I have to admit.... I am totally impressed. So clean and quiet (until music/movies are playing). Highly recommend it. If you have a subwoofer with a burned out amplifier, DON'T THROW IT AWAY. Just open it up, disconnect the speaker wires from the internal amplifier, extend the speaker wires outside of the cabinet, velcro this amp onto the existing subwoofer and connect the wires. Perfect repair. Now; if you are trying to replace a 400-1000 watt amplifier, well this is only 220 watts. But seriously..... unless you're in a car with a little weenie complex, do you really need more than 220 watts. Anyway; for the NORMAL person, this is a great amplifier for a DIY subwoofer build or to save you old subwoofer that has a broken amp.

One week in and this little amp does a good job driving my subwoofer. The original built-in amp in the subwoofer stopped working. I opened the cabinet, disconnected the existing electronics and added speaker wires to the driver speaker. Using the Fosi amp to directly drive the sub. Plenty of power, running the Fosi at about 12 o'clock on the volume control, my surround amp auto cal set the sub output at -5.0. I really didn't notice a difference in bass output between the old built-in amp and the Fosi. Great/easy way to save an expensive speaker.

Great Amplifier for Flush Mount In-Wall Subwoofer
My use case for this amplifier involves an in-wall mounted ten-inch non-powered subwoofer and a transceiver with RCA left and right passive subwoofer outputs. The location of the sound system is the great room/living room. Open floor plan, two story ceiling height with tile floors. While I have seen some reviewers claim this amplifier does not have the capability to power a large room, I did not find that to be the case at all. After connecting the Fosi amp to my transceiver, I was able to literally dial in the necessary frequency and volume I needed to compliment the other speakers in my sound system (all in-wall mounted surround speakers). The Fosi amp's frequency dial and volume dial allowed fine tuning of both until I had exactly what I wanted in the form of rich and ample bass that more than fills the space. Once I set it up and tuned it in, I have not had to worry with it again. This is a great product for those who have the need for a separate amplifier for your passive subwoofer.
